2. Key Differences Analysis

Oppo A53 Advantages:

  • Slightly Lighter: At 186g, it's a bit lighter than the Poco C65, which might be preferable for some users.
  • Micro SIM Support: Supports Micro SIM card.

Practical Implications: The weight difference is marginal. Micro SIM support is an older standard.

Xiaomi Poco C65 Advantages:

  • Significantly Higher Performance: The Helio G85 chipset offers a much better user experience than the Snapdragon 460, making the phone more responsive and capable of handling demanding tasks.
  • Superior Camera System: The 50MP main camera and inclusion of macro and depth lenses provides more versatile photography options.
  • Larger Battery and Faster Charging: The 5000mAh battery and 18W fast charging offer significantly longer battery life and quicker recharge times.
  • More Storage and RAM: Higher storage and RAM options allow for more apps, files, and smoother multitasking.
  • Modern Connectivity: Newer Wi-Fi and Bluetooth standards provide faster and more reliable connections.
  • Reverse Charging: Can act as a power bank for other devices.

Practical Implications: The Poco C65 is a more capable and modern device overall.

Trade-offs:

  • The Poco C65 is slightly larger and heavier, which may not be ideal for users with smaller hands.
  • Neither phone offers expandable storage, which could be a limitation for some users.

My Choice

I would choose the Xiaomi Poco C65.

Reasoning:

The Poco C65 offers a significantly better overall user experience due to its superior performance, camera system, battery life, and modern connectivity features. While the Oppo A53 might be slightly lighter, the benefits of the Poco C65 far outweigh this minor advantage. The Poco C65 is a much more capable and future-proof device that can handle a wider range of tasks and provide a smoother, more enjoyable user experience. The substantial improvements in processing power, camera quality, and battery life make it a worthwhile investment.
